Job Description:

  • Purchase of materials as required based on ERP system requirements.
  • Analyze the stock replenishment impact to entire material planning chain. Justify the purchase if it's resulted excessive stock.
  • Issue and enter Purchase Orders. Update order confirmation from vendors.
  • Check delivery confirmation of all orders released to vendors.
  • Monitor and expedite outstanding orders and delivery schedules.
  • Inform and follow-up with vendors for rejected parts and replacement dates.
  • Review Purchase Orders for adequacy of purchase data and specified requirements before released.
  • Update costing for customer consigns part.
  • Interface and deal with CPE on the purchase data information update and revision.
  • Interface and deal with customers/KAE on consigned materials.
  • Declare material liabilities claim whenever there is an order cancellation or deferment.
  • Organizing the flow of materials and parts required in accordance with production plan.
  • Planning for Sub-contracting job as and when required. Get quotation from sub-contractor for new project.
  • Ensure proper inventory control according to company business objective.
  • Ensure Standard Operating Procedures (QMS & LN) are observed and adhered to at all time.
